NOVELTY - The battery has a back electrode (1) connected with a n-type doped or p-type doped gallium arsenide layer (2). A front face (4) of a graphene (3) is connected with the gallium arsenide layer. USE - Graphene/gallium arsenide solar battery. ADVANTAGE - The battery has high current carrier migration rate of graphene material, high light transmittance, high conductivity, low cost and simple technique, and high conversion efficiency. DETAILED DESCRIPTION - An INDEPENDENT CLAIM is also included for a graphene/gallium arsenide solar battery manufacturing method.
